The Organic Advantage

Organic farming practices offer a range of benefits that extend beyond the production of high-quality, pesticide-free foods. By adopting organic methods, Moldovan farmers can help preserve the natural ecosystem, reduce their carbon footprint, and contribute to the overall sustainability of the agricultural sector. Moreover, organic produce often commands higher prices in the marketplace, providing farmers with a chance to improve their livelihoods and support their local communities.

Challenges Faced by Moldovan Farmers

Despite the numerous advantages of organic farming, Moldovan farmers often face a range of challenges that can hinder their ability to expand and thrive. Limited access to resources, such as financing and technical support, can make it difficult for small-scale producers to transition to organic methods or scale up their operations. Additionally, the lack of widespread consumer awareness about the benefits of organic produce can make it challenging for farmers to reach new markets and increase their sales.
